Switzerland's military has the characteristics of both a regular army and a militia. It is probably best known for its up-to-date equipment, including Replica Swiss watches. The army's origins can be traced to the Old Swiss Confederacy's cantonal troops. This group had two functions: it may be called upon to help its own members, or to fight outside threats. These armies were later changed to a federal army. In the late 1980s, the size of the Swiss army began to shrink, and the trend continues to this day.


Pilot Your Way Through Life

Among all the Swiss armed forces, the Replica Swiss Watches Air Force is the smallest. Consequently, there is much competition to get positions as aircraft pilots. In fact, at the age of 16, parachutists and potential pilots must conduct training during their own spare time. One can join a unit of candidate pilots after finishing officer school and finishing basic training. Affordable Swiss Watches for the Masses Swatch

Affordable Swiss Watches for the Masses Swatch




Swatch watches arise when the Swiss watch manufacturers begun losing the market share they previously had. A crisis began in which a great chunk of the traditional manufacturers bowed down and declared themselves bankrupt and others moved to luxury watches manufacturing.


Swiss Watches For The Masses?

The dream of Swiss watches for the masses seemed over and buried. In 1983 though the miracle named Swatch emerged. The basic principle behind their selling policy was that if the watches had the right price, buyers would prefer a made in Switzerland watch.


Swiss Quality At Affordable Prices

The basic mean of reducing costs was to make the manufacturing process fully automated, use cheaper materials and keep the design simple. In fact a Swatch is an example of minimalism by using only 51 components. Compare that with a traditional watch which has a least 100 and you will begin to see the whole picture. As a matter of fact a Swatch watch has a cost making which is 5 time smaller than that of a traditional watch


Short History


Soon after their launch Swatch watches took over the world. In 1984 they managed to sell 2.3 millions of them. In the mid 80's they took over United States with those infamous Swatch stores. Sky seemed to be the limit.


They were fashionable and cheap. Their fashionability soon had though a boomerang effect and soon after these watches came out of fashion. Nonetheless their sales are rather high to this date and the Swatch company is the biggest manufacturer of its kind in the world.


Contrary to popular belief the name Swatch in itself does not derive from "Swiss watches", but from "second watch". This company grasped the moment when pop culture was at its height and became an integral part of it. A Swatch watch is a disposable one.
